What Is Structural Framing and Why Is It Critical in Home Construction?
Structural framing forms the internal skeleton of a building. It creates the building structure that supports weight, maintains shape, and resists movement. Without proper framing, a home can experience uneven floors, shifting walls, or roof stress.
A properly built frame ensures structural integrity by transferring loads evenly from the roof and upper levels down to the foundation. This construction framework functions as a complete support system, allowing the home to handle daily use and environmental pressure. Wall Framing and Load-Bearing Support
Wall framing provides vertical support for the entire home. Studs and headers transfer weight from the roof and upper floors down to the foundation. Proper wall framing Flower Mound ensures these loads are distributed safely.
A strong load-bearing framework depends on correct spacing, material selection, and alignment. Floor Framing and Weight Distribution
Floor framing supports everything inside the home, including furniture, appliances, and daily activity. Joists and beams must be installed correctly to avoid sagging or instability.

Roof Framing and Overall Building Stability
Roof framing completes the structural system and protects the home from weather exposure. Rafters or trusses must be precisely aligned to support roofing materials and withstand wind pressure.

How Code-Compliant Framing Improves Long-Term Durability
Building codes exist to protect homeowners and ensure structural reliability. Code-compliant framing follows specific guidelines for materials, spacing, and load capacity. Professional framing includes routine building inspection to verify accuracy, alignment, and compliance with regulations. These standards directly influence how framing affects long-term building durability. Homes built to code and verified through building inspection are more resistant to damage and maintain their structural performance over time.
